Sean Lee: 'Injury situation is not good'

Dallas Cowboys linebacker Sean Lee admits that the hamstring injury that forced him off during his side's defeat to the New Orleans Saints yesterday doesn't look good.

Dallas Cowboys linebacker Sean Lee has admitted that his injury situation is "not good" after being forced off during his side's loss to the New Orleans Saints yesterday.

Lee pulled up early in the second quarter of the Cowboys' 49-17 defeat with a hamstring problem and did not return to the game after limping off for treatment.

The 26-year-old will undergo an MRI scan later today and he expressed his desire to get back to full fitness as soon as possible.

"I don't know the severity, but obviously it's not good. So, we got to figure it out and do whatever I can to rehab and get back as fast as possible," Lee told reporters.

Lee leads the Cowboys in tackles so far this season with 90 to his name.
